-- subatomic particles traveling at large fractions of lightspeed exhibit increased lifetime
and increased mass; these effects, and their magnitudes, are accurately predicted by the
math of relativity
-- atomic clocks, arriving back at their starting point after being carried around the world
in aircraft, are found to be slow; this effect, and its magnitude, are accurately predicted
by the math of relativity
-- Newtonian mechanics predicts a magnitude for the precession of the nodes of Mercury's
orbit that is wrong; the observed rate of precession agrees precisely with the math of relativity
-- the light of a distant star is bent when it passes close to the rim of the sun; this effect, and
the amount of bending, are accurately predicted by relativity
Every experiment that's been concocted to test any of the weird predictions of relativity
over nearly the past century has produced results that support the theories.
